  • Unable to connect hosts to vCenter

    Hello

    I see this problem is well known, but after trying everything I found here or on the different VMWare KBs (http://kb.vmware.com/selfservice/microsites/search.do?language=en_US & cmd = displayKC & externalId = 1027672), you are my last hope !

    When I try to add a host to vCenter (via vSphere Client or vSphere Web Client), I have the following error:

    • Cannot contact the specified host. The host may not be available on the network, may have a network configuration problem, or that the management on this host services may not respond

    About versions of software:

    • ESXi 6.0
    • vCenter 5.5 (installed on a Windows Server 2008R2)
    • vSphere Client 5.5

    Here's what I CAN do.

    • The host can ping vCenter (both with IP and server name)
    • vCenter can ping on the host (with IP and server name)
    • DNS resolution works great
    • I can connect directly to the host with vSphere Client (and create a virtual machine, if I want to)
    • The host is not in "Lockdown" mode
    • The vCenter database is clean (MSQL Express, a small)
    • I tried to affect the timeout of negotiating SSL 12000ms, as it is mentioned in the KB, but the problem is still there
    • vpxa service is running on the host computer

    If you have advice, information, even the smallest one, please share it!

    Could this be a problem in version? A known issue with 6.0 ESXi and vCenter 5.5?

    Thank you very much for your help!

    Yes, problem solved.

    My mistake was that I just add the network configuration of the ESXi domain suffix, but I did not actually Add the ESXi host at the estate, with the permission of the administrator of the domain. (Now, it seems so obvious...)

    So I had to plug directly into the host ESXi via Vsphere (in my case Windows), go to the configuration tab and add the host to the domain.

    After that, everything went well.
